A bit brassed off

by rawkaren on 09 Nov 2013, 12:56

The week of daily weigh-in experimentation is over. I'm precisely where I was this time last week. The fluctuation was 2lb's in total. It has tipped me into 'diet' mode and my moods are driven by the number on the scale. This is not a good feeling. I prefer monthly, but now I'm a bit obsessed.

I did a almost 'perfect' week. 4:3, 16:8, hitting my TDEE on feast days and only one carby meal which was a small seafood risotto on Wednesday when I was out with my friend.

So I guess this is the muscle-weighs-more-than-fat excuse. On the positive my body fat is down 1.2% on the previous week. Thank goodness for some progress. But I have been working out like a complete lunatic, with only one day off in the last two.

Yesterday's numbers
Calories 1441 (TDEE is 1448)
Carbs 30% 112g - in range
Fat 50% 81g - in range
Protein 19% - 71g in range

Breakfast was a small bulletproof coffee, the gym session and then a big breakfast calorie-wise of a banana, slice of banana paleo bread, slice of pumpkin paleo bread and 16 walnuts.
Lunch was a flank steak and cherry tomatoes
Dinner was another slice of paleo banana bread and a slice of low fat tea loaf (nod to birthday).

Needless to say this was not a 16:8 day but I was so hungry after the gym session, it being straight on the back of a fast day, I needed to eat and I just carried on.. Today I have still not eaten despite doing another workout.

Yesterday I did a legs and back workout plus abs and today a chest and arm workout plus abs. You are not supposed to do the ab workout on consecutive days, but I had changed my routine around this week to fit in with my schedule. I still managed 40 superfast mason twists at the end. Must have been birthday cake fuel :shock:

Despite how far I have come, I feel like a have a bit of a black cloud over me today.
